Navigating through waterways is an essential skill for many sailors and mariners. One of the most critical aspects of this navigation is understanding the significance of the channel entrance. The channel entrance refers to the point where a navigable waterway opens into a larger body of water, such as a sea or ocean. This area is often marked by buoys, lights, and other navigational aids to help vessels safely transition from the confined waters of the channel to the more expansive and sometimes unpredictable waters beyond.The importance of the channel entrance cannot be overstated. For one, it serves as a gateway for ships entering or leaving harbors. A well-defined channel entrance allows for efficient traffic flow, minimizing the risk of collisions and grounding. Mariners must pay close attention to the depth and width of the channel entrance to ensure their vessels can safely pass through without running aground or encountering obstacles.Moreover, the channel entrance is often subject to changing conditions due to tides, currents, and weather patterns. For instance, during low tide, the depth of the channel entrance may decrease, posing a risk for larger vessels. Conversely, strong currents can create challenging conditions for smaller boats trying to navigate through the channel entrance. Therefore, it is crucial for sailors to monitor these environmental factors and adjust their navigation strategies accordingly.In addition to physical navigation challenges, the channel entrance can also serve as a strategic point for maritime security. Many ports have implemented surveillance and monitoring systems at their channel entrances to detect unauthorized vessels and ensure the safety of their operations. This aspect highlights the dual role of the channel entrance as both a passageway for commerce and a point of vulnerability that requires vigilance.Furthermore, the ecological implications of the channel entrance should not be overlooked. These areas are often rich in biodiversity, serving as habitats for various marine species. The construction and maintenance of channel entrances can impact local ecosystems, making it essential for environmental assessments to be conducted before any major developments occur. Balancing the needs of navigation with the preservation of marine life is a challenge that many coastal communities face today.In conclusion, the channel entrance plays a pivotal role in maritime navigation, serving as a critical juncture between confined waterways and the open sea. Understanding its significance helps mariners navigate safely, while also highlighting the need for security and environmental stewardship. As global trade and maritime activities continue to grow, the importance of well-managed channel entrances will only increase, making it imperative for all stakeholders to work together in ensuring safe and sustainable navigation practices.
